What is a WIC Program Assistant?

WIC Program Assistants are support staff who help administer the Women, Infants, and Children (WIC) nutrition program. They assist clients with the application process, collect and verify eligibility documents, schedule appointments, and provide information about nutrition and program benefits. Additionally, they may perform clerical duties, maintain records, and help distribute WIC benefits such as food vouchers. Their work ensures that eligible families receive the support and resources they need to maintain good health.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a WIC Program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a WIC Program Assistant, you need knowledge of nutrition, basic administrative skills, and an understanding of public health program requirements,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with data entry systems, office software, and WIC-specific databases is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, cultural sensitivity, and effective communication help build trust with program participants and support their needs. These abilities are vital for ensuring efficient program operations and delivering essential services to diverse communities.

What are some common challenges WIC Program Assistants face when supporting participants, and how can they effectively address them?

WIC Program Assistants often encounter challenges such as managing high participant volumes, addressing diverse client needs, and ensuring accurate documentation. Effective communication skills, patience, and familiarity with program guidelines are essential for helping participants access benefits and resources. Building rapport with clients and staying organized can also help assistants resolve issues efficiently and provide a supportive environment for families.

Grocery Clerk/Ruler

Ruler Foods

Lima, OH • On-site

$14.25 - $16.75/hr

Full-time

Re-posted 20 days ago


Job description

Create an outstanding customer experience through exceptional service. Establish and maintain a safe and clean environment that encourages our customers to return. Embrace the Customer 1st strategy and encourage team members to deliver excellent customer service. Demonstrate the company's core values of respect, honesty, integrity, diversity, inclusion and safety.
Minimum Position Qualifications:
  • Knowledge of basic math
  • Ability to fully complete the cashier training program
  • Ability to memorize produce items and sale items
  • Effective communication and reading skills
  • Must be 18 years old
Desired Previous Job Experience:
  • Customer service experience
  • Retail experience

Essential Job Functions:

      As a Grocery Clerk/Cashier you will process customer transactions through the check lane quickly, accurately, and efficiently; understand the Point of Sale system, and handle various tenders such as cash, checks, credit, debit, SNAP EBT, Offline SNAP EBT, WIC, loyalty offers, coupons and checkout procedures according to company policy

       Retail Clerk is responsible for rotating all merchandise according to code dating policies and check product quality to ensure freshness; review sell by dates and take appropriate action

       Hourly Grocery Clerk/Cashier will promote trust and respect among team members

       Ruler Store Clerk is charged with creating an environment that enables customers to feel welcome, important and appreciated by answering questions regarding products sold

       Grocery Clerk gains and maintains knowledge of products sold and be able to respond to questions and make suggestions about products

       Greet, engage and assist customers

       Inform customers of grocery specials

       Order, label, stock and inventory merchandise

       Report product ordering, shipping & pricing discrepancies to store management

       Understand and adhere to the company's limits on cash shortages and/or overages and work honestly and effectively to control loss

       Understand and adhere to guidelines on restricted sale items (i.e., Alcohol, Tobacco, and Fireworks)

       Stay current with present, future, seasonal and special ads

       Adhere to all food safety regulations and guidelines

       Ensure proper temperatures in cases and coolers are maintained and temperature logs are maintained

       Reinforce safety programs by complying with safety procedures and identify unsafe conditions and notify store management

       Practice preventive maintenance by properly inspecting equipment and notify store management of any items in need of repair

       Notify management of customer or employee accidents

       Adhere to all local, state and federal laws, and company guidelines

       Physical demands include, but are not limited to, standing up to 100 % of the time, lifting an average of 50 lbs., pushing/pulling carts and skids, bending, twisting, squatting, turning, climbing on a ladder or stool, manual dexterity with both arms and legs, and repetitive motion of hands/wrists

       Ability to work cooperatively in high paced and sometimes stressful environment.

       Ability to manage conflict in a reasonable, nonconfrontational and cooperative manner.

       Ability to act with honesty and integrity regarding customer and business information.

       Ability to follow directions and seek assistance when necessary to resolve customer and business issues.

       Provide support and assistance through direct interaction with minors, individuals with special needs, and older adults.

       Must be able to perform the essential functions of this position with or without reasonable accommodation.
